Steve 'Frosty' Weintraub from Collider had a chance to talk with actress Emily Blunt while she was promoting her latest film, an upcoming science fiction thriller, The Adjustment Bureau. One question he asked was about her involvement in numerous superhero films including Iron Man 2, Superman reboot, The Dark Knight Rises and why we still haven't seen her in any. Below is a video and the transcript:



I've been offered certain parts, [but] either through scheduling or it just not being quite the right thing for me I haven’t done them. But I think for me, being in some kind of superhero movie it just has to be the right time and the right thing. I’m not prepared to sign onto many movies at one time.


On would she ever sign a nine picture deal:

Not really. I just can’t, I don’t wanna do that. I think the joy of the job for me is the about the unknown and “who knows what’s coming next” so to feel like I’m straight-jacketed in some way might be tricky. But at the same time, I love what they do and I think that they make amazing superhero movies. So if something came along that was right, I would definitely consider it.


Her latest film, The Adjustment Bureau is set to hit theatres on March 4.
